Preparation For Extermination Of Cockroaches

Why Preparation is Key for Extermination of Cockroaches

Dealing with a cockroach infestation can be a nightmare for any homeowner. These resilient pests are known for their rapid reproduction and ability to adapt to various environments, making them difficult to eliminate completely. However, with proper preparation and strategic measures, you can significantly increase the effectiveness of extermination efforts. In this article, we will guide you through the essential steps for preparing your home to successfully eradicate cockroaches.

Identify the Extent of Infestation

Before embarking on your extermination journey, it's crucial to assess the severity of the cockroach problem within your home. Take the time to look for signs of infestation, such as droppings, egg cases, and live roaches scurrying in dark corners. By understanding the scale of the infestation, you can tailor your approach and allocate resources accordingly.

Eliminate Food and Water Sources

Cockroaches are constantly in search of food and water, and cutting off their access to these resources is essential for successful extermination. Start by removing any exposed food items from your kitchen and sealing them in airtight containers. Fix leaky pipes or faucets to eliminate potential water sources. Additionally, ensure that garbage cans have tight-fitting lids and take out the trash regularly.

Declutter and Seal Entry Points

Cockroaches thrive in cluttered areas, providing them with numerous hiding spots. To minimize their hiding places, declutter your home by organizing and removing unnecessary items. Seal any cracks or crevices in walls, floors, or other potential entry points. Pay extra attention to areas near pipes, cables, and utility openings, as cockroaches can easily enter through these small gaps.

Implement Sanitation Practices

Maintaining a clean and hygienic living environment is essential for preventing cockroach infestations. Regularly sweep, vacuum, and mop your floors to remove food debris and crumbs. Wipe down counters, cabinets, and appliances with an effective cleaning solution. Additionally, ensure that pet food dishes are not left out overnight and promptly clean up any spills or messes.

Choose an Appropriate Extermination Method

Once you have prepared your home, it's time to choose the most suitable method for exterminating the cockroaches. There are various options available, including DIY treatments and professional pest control services. Consider factors such as the extent of infestation, potential risks, and your comfort level with handling pesticides. If you opt for DIY methods, make sure to carefully follow the instructions and take necessary safety precautions.

Maintain Vigilance and Prevent Future Infestations

The battle against cockroaches doesn't end with their extermination. To prevent re-infestation, it's important to maintain vigilance and implement preventive measures. Regularly inspect your home for signs of cockroach activity and immediately address any issues. Keep your home clean, eliminate sources of food and water, and seal any potential entry points. Set up barriers, such as sticky traps or boric acid powder, to detect and deter cockroaches before they become a full-blown infestation.

In conclusion, proper preparation is the key to a successful cockroach extermination campaign. By identifying the extent of the infestation, eliminating food and water sources, decluttering, implementing sanitation practices, choosing the right extermination method, and maintaining vigilance, you can effectively combat these resilient pests and restore peace to your home.
